What didd the united states fight great briten for i 1812?

Social Studies
2 answers:
antoniya [11.8K]3 years ago
8 0
They fought great Britain because Great Britain Refused to Stop seizin The American Ships that we're trading with France & France was Britains enemy that's why they fought in 1812
